Raiders Sweep Brooklyn College, 3-0, For Second Straight Win

RUTGERS-NEWARK WOMEN'S VOLLEYBALL

BROOKLYN, NY – Rutgers-Newark won its second straight match with a 3-0 win over Brooklyn College in the West Quad Center.  Set scores were 25-9, 26-24, 25-17.

Senior right side Stephanie Touzan posted a match-high 11 kills to go along with three aces as the Scarlet Raiders (8-9) swept the Bulldogs (2-11).  Senior middle blocker Rachel Witt roped five of the Raiders' 13 aces and added seven kills.

Junior setter Jen Mendoza fueled the attack with 25 assists while adding three aces, two kills and a team-high 14 digs.  Junior outside hitter Ula Nieznalska contributed five kills and an ace.

Brooklyn College was paced by Jillian Escobar who posted five kills and delivered all three of the Bulldogs' service aces.

The Raiders never trailed in the opening game as Touzan had four kills and Witt three kills plus an ace to help Rutgers-Newark take early command.

In the second frame, there were 11 ties and five lead changes before sophomore middle blocker Sharee Gordon gave the Raiders a 25-24 lead.  A Bulldog attack error ended the set and stalled Brooklyn College's comeback hopes.  Touzan had five kills in the game.

Witt chalked up three aces and added two kills as the Raiders pulled away to an early 7-1 lead in game three to secure the match.

Rutgers-Newark hosts Mount St. Vincent at 7 o'clock on Tuesday night in The Golden Dome before returning to New Jersey Athletic Conference play with a Thursday night home match against New Jersey City.
